Part 1. Frequently Asked Questions about Spotify Playback Speed

Question 1. What is the normal podcast speed on Spotify?

A: The normal playback speed of podcasts is 1×. But you can alter the speed of a podcast on Spotify. You can play podcasts at speeds of 0.5×, 0.8×, 1×, 1.2×, 1.5×, 1.8×, 2×, 2.5×, 3×, and 3.5×.

Question 2. Can you speed up songs on Spotify?

A: No, you cannot speed up songs on Spotify. Currently, only podcast speed controls can be accessible across all devices. So, you can change the speed of podcasts on Spotify.

Part 2. How to Speed up Spotify Podcasts on PC/Mobile

The new feature of changing the speed of podcasts on Spotify gives you a better listening experience. With the built-in speed changer on Spotify, you are able to directly control the playback speed while listening to podcasts. The example shown below is to adjust the speed of podcasts with the latest version of Spotify on your computer or mobile phone.

For Mac and PC Users:

Launch the Spotify app on your computer, then select your favorite podcast to play. Next, click the Change Speed icon at the bottom of the playing screen. Now you can change the speed from 0.5× to 3× according to your personal demand.

For iPhone and Android Users:

Fire up the Spotify music player on your mobile phone and start to play podcasts you listen to daily. Then go to the playing screen and tap the Change Speed icon at the left bottom of the screen. Now you can select the speed you want to while listening to podcasts. Or you can adjust the speed bar to select a playback speed.


Part 3. How to Speed up Podcasts/Songs on Spotify Web Player

To change the speed of podcasts on Spotify, you just find a speed changer on your playing page. However, if you want to speed up songs on Spotify, there is no official method available for you. It doesn’t matter, with a Spotify playback speed extension called Spotify Playback Speed, you will have the ability to speed up songs from Spotify.

Step 1. Navigate to the page of Spotify Playback Speed or search for Spotify Playback Speed in the Chrome Web Store, then click the Add to Chrome button.

Step 2. After installing this Spotify speed extension, open the Spotify Web Player and log into your Spotify account.

Step 3. Click the Change Speed icon to increase or decrease the level to adjust the playback speed.

If you want to slow the speed down to 0.1× or speed the songs up to 3× and higher, you can click the Settings button to change the minimum and maximum speed. After changing the preset speed, click the Save button, and you’ll adjust the speed according to your settings.

4.2 How to Change Speed of Spotify Songs on Mobiles

For Android Users:

Step 1. Connect your Android device to your computer and transfer the downloaded Spotify music files to your Android device.

Step 2. Download and install Music Speed Changer from Google Play to your device.

Step 3. Import Spotify music files to the library, then select a Spotify playlist to play.

Step 4. Adjust Tempo to change the speed of Spotify songs you’re playing in real-time.

For iPhone Users:

Step 1. Transfer Spotify music files to your iPhone via iTunes or Finder.

Step 2. Download and install Audipo from the App Store on your iPhone or iPad.

Step 3. Transfer Spotify songs from the local folder to Audipo and select a Spotify song to play.

Step 4. Start to change the speed of Spotify songs from 0.5× to 2×.

4.3 How to Adjust Speed of Spotify Songs on Computers

For PC Users:

Step 1. Open Windows Media Player on your PC computer and click the Music Library button.

Step 2. Click the Add Folder button and select the converted Spotify music folder to add.

Step 3. In the Music Library, select an album or a playlist from Spotify to play.

Step 4. Click the More Options button and select the Speed option, then set the playback speed.

For Mac Users:

Step 1. Launch QuickTime Player on your Mac computer and click File > Open File.

Step 2. Browse the converted Spotify music files and select them, then click the Open button.

Step 3. Select a Spotify song to play and vary the playback speed of Spotify music by clicking the Forward or Rewind button.

Playback speeds of QuickTime Player included 2x, 5x, 10x, 30x, and 60x. You can click the forward or rewind button to change the playback speed while the music is playing. Or you can use the playback controls in the Touch Bar if your Mac has a Touch Bar.
